Digital Data/Chart
This mode shows the chart on the right side of the screen. The left side has
six large digital boxes or windows containing: Water Depth; Water Speed
(from an optional speed sensor); Water Distance (distance traveled or log, it
also requires a speed sensor); Surface Water Temperature; Temperature #2
and Voltage used. (

Note: Temperature #2 requires an additional optional

temperature sensor.)

Customizing the Digital Data/Chart Screen

The Digital Data/Chart screen can be customized to show digital data
different from the defaults first shown. To customize this screen:

1. From the Sonar Page (in Digital Data mode), press

MENU

|

↓ to

C

USTOMIZE

|

ENT

.

2. The W Speed window title bar flashes, indicating the window con-
tents can be changed. Press

ENT

|

↑ or ↓ to select data type|

ENT

|

EXIT

.

Options List for customizing Digital Data windows. At left, the list first

appears with Water Speed selected. At right, Temperature 3 has been

picked to replace Water Speed in the top digital data window.
